Going through the dissolution of your marriage can be emotionally taxing. Seeking guidance from a qualified professional can help make things less complicated. A mediator guides communication between the separating parties, helping you find common ground on key matters such as property division.
Finding a reputable mediator in your region is the initial hurdle. You can start with referrals from trusted sources. Professional organizations also offer comprehensive databases to assist you in your search.
- Consider the mediator's experience and specialization in handling divorce proceedings.
- Ensure they have proper credentials.
- Have introductory meetings to get to know them better.

Addressing Civil Disputes Through Mediation
Civil disputes are an unfortunate reality of life, often arising from misunderstandings and pending issues. However, while litigation may seem like the traditional path to settlement, mediation offers a compelling alternative. This process encourages open communication between parties involved, allowing them to collaboratively formulate a agreement that satisfies their unique needs and aspirations.
Mediation ordinarily involves a neutral third party who guides the discussion, helping parties pinpoint common ground and consider potential solutions. This method can be particularly fruitful in situations where relationships need to be preserved, as it encourages a team-oriented environment that cultivates understanding and mutual respect.

Conflict Resolution Through Mediation
When disagreements arise, it's easy to experience overwhelmed and frustrated. Traditional methods of resolving conflict can be drawn out and costly. However, there is a moreconstructive alternative: mediation. Mediation provides a neutral environment for parties in dispute to express their perspectives and jointly work towards a mutually agreeable solution.
Various benefits come with choosing mediation. It is often faster than litigation, preserving relationships and reducing stress levels. Mediation empowers individuals to take control in finding a solution that truly addresses their needs.
